HELP Please. . . Trek 5.2 Frame verse 2009 Giant TCR Advance SL Frame ISP

Ok Im new to the site here but Im buying my first serious road bike to race and need help in which one is a better deal. Both are good fits

I can buy a 58cm 2009 Trek Madone 5.2 Frame with (seatpost,saddle,stem,handlebars) - no components or wheels - for $1080

or

I can buy a 2009 Giant TCR Advance SL Frame ISP only - for $1175

The Giant is their professional frame. It's what Rabobank rides, but be careful with ISP. Once it's cut there's no going back so you'll need help and a fit.

The upper end Madone 6 (frame used on the 6.7 and 6.9) would be Trek's equivalent.
